About La Goëspierre Festival

The Festival de La Goëspierre is organized by the La Mariénnée association, set between the Beauce and Perche regions in a converted farmhouse near Châteaudun (Eure-et-Loir). From circus acts to live music and performance art, it offers a friendly, family-oriented experience with a pay-what-you-want entry fee.

La Mariénnée is a community-run cultural hub housed in the former buildings of a farm at the La Goëspierre site. Established in 2023, its mission is to foster social connections in the Beauce area through cultural events, and it now also hosts an artisanal, non-profit microbrewery.

Every summer, the Festival de La Goëspierre brings together concerts, live performances, circus arts, large-scale games, a children's area, a flea market, various activities, and graffiti art, featuring artists from both the local area and further afield. It is a weekend of fun and entertainment for the whole family, whether you are visiting with friends or on your own.

Food and drinks are available throughout the festival (fixed-price meals with vegetarian options), featuring the blonde and white ales of La Goës'bière, brewed right on-site. A free campsite is available, equipped with composting toilets, a water point, and outdoor showers. La Goëspierre is located near Châteaudun, which is accessible by train from Paris-Austerlitz; the stations of Courtalain-Saint-Pellerin and Cloyes-sur-le-Loir are also nearby.

Programme La Goëspierre Festival 2026

FRIDAY, July 3rd — doors open at 6:00 PM

Les Endiablés — improv theater

Marie Pétrolette — humorous feminist songs

La Petite Entreprise — a tribute to Bashung

Blind test

Choumé — DJ set

SATURDAY, July 4th — doors open at 2:00 PM

Yaadhava — enchanting and joyful music from Rajasthan

Cie La Cordelette — aerial rope performance

Cie Bon Pied Bon Œil — gesticulated lecture

Open stage

Azuryte — French pop

Mind the Beatz — hip-hop electro

Teknophil — drum & bass DJ set

Renégade

Diva la vida — DJ set

SUNDAY, July 5th — doors open at 11:00 AM

Iyere solo — progressive folk

Chemins de Traverse — folk covers
